首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

.NET周刊【3月第1期 2024-03-03】

文章回顾了 Winform 自定义控件使用,展示了如何创建、添加属性和事件处理,以及动态添加控件到布局。同时介绍了当用户控件数量过多可能会引起性能问题。...Windows 定时任务计划,首先定义了一个存储任务配置类 TaskSchedulerConfig,其中包括引用程序路径、任务名称、说明、执行周期、开始时间范围、月和周执行日期等属性。...该组件支持动态数组公式,通过 C#(.NET Core)项目创建工作簿,提取和解析公式,进而修改公式特定参数,替换销售代表姓名。...C#系统菜单添加自定义项 - 开源研究系列文章 https://www.cnblogs.com/lzhdim/p/18047745 这篇文章介绍了如何在 C#应用程序系统菜单添加自定义项方法,并提供了示例代码和运行效果截图...### 将 Google Magika 从 Python 移植到 C# 过程(第 1 / 7 )- Qiita https://qiita.com/mkht/items/64b02b8648266d40380a

15210
您找到你想要的搜索结果了吗?
是的
没有找到

Javascript日期时间总结(转)

1 C#时间戳处理 从后台返回C#时间为:/Date(-62135596800000)/,这个是C#DateTime.MinValue; 要在html页面展示,一个方法是后端先处理成yyyy-MM-dd...如果后端不做处理,就需要前端来做处理了,下面就是看前端处理这种情况。 代码如下: // 说明:将C#时间戳,格式为:/Date(-62135596800000),转换为js时间。...4 两个时间相减 4.1 两个日期相减——秒 代码如下: // 说明:两个时间相减 // 参数:JSDate类型,或者 string 类型,格式为:yyyy-MM-dd HH:mm:ss // 返回:...根据数学知识: 1=24小时 1小时=60分 1分=60秒 来推导出,相差分钟数,小时,天数 4.2 两个日期相减——月份 两个日期相差月份,不能简单以1个月有多少来计算,因为有的月份有30...4 时间相加 4.1 两个日期相加—— 代码如下: // 说明:添加天数 // 参数:天数 比如40 // 结果:比如日期:2016-16-13,加40,结果为:2016-07-23 Date.prototype.addDays

4.7K10

致敬昨晚熬夜改 bug 技术团队!连 OpenAI 也躲不过:为什么几行代码能反复干翻大批软件

由此产生后果视编程语言而定。在 C# ,这会引发 IndexOutOfRangeException 异常。...假设该范围内恰好包含 2 月 29 日闰日,那它就无法涵盖一整年。具体来讲,开始日期少了一,所以过滤得出值不正确(假设用户就是想筛出过去一整年数据)。...(夏令时甚至对一定义都有浮动,但这就不在本文讨论范围内了。)...直接使用一年平均天数,比如日期数学 365.25 或者 365.2425 。虽然这在科学上比较准确,但却根本不适合民用时间惯例。毕竟大多数用例根本就不在乎日期值取到小数点后几位。...如果我们只需要一个近似值倒是没问题,但结果具体日期还是可能出错。 如何发现闰年 bug? 认真检查您代码,搜索一切跟时间相关内容,然后仔细梳理。

20810

Google Earth Engine (GEE) ——Earth Engine Explorer (EE Explorer)使用最全解析(8000字长文)

本教程将介绍 EE Explorer 应用程序使用,包括: 如何在数据目录查找数据 向工作区添加数据 界面功能说明 如何定制数据可视化 本教程目标是让您能够使用 EE Explorer,激发您发现和查看新数据...代表这些数据像素设置为 100% 透明,允许谷歌地图基础层显示出来。 调整数据层日期 添加层通常默认为最近时间表示。您可以通过图层可视化设置对话框调整显示日期。...要返回更远时间,或选择特定日期范围,请单击时间滑块下方跳转到日期链接,然后使用日历界面选择日期。尝试选择不同季节以查看地图更显着变化。 选择要使用日期范围后,单击“保存”按钮保存图层设置。...单击应用按钮,然后调整最小和最大范围值,直到您对感兴趣区域拉伸感到满意为止。 可以将其他颜色添加到调色板。...转到您工作区,在搜索搜索“内华达州拉斯维加斯”,然后缩放到它。 从数据列表删除(或关闭)所有图层。

19510

C++031-C++日期模拟

假设输入时间为m年n月d日 则先计算m年到2015年完整年份天数,输入是2012年3月17日,则计算2013+2014年完整天数,365+365=730。...如果为5月,天数为17-d,如果为非5月,天数为非5月天数-d+17,2015年4月17日,则为4月天数30-d数字17+17(5月17日)=30。把天数累计到s。...如果输入年份不为2015年,累计2015年1月1日到5月17日日期到s。计算m年n月-m年12月完整月数天数到s。然后计算当月天数为day[n]-d,把天数累计到s。...14,把14也累加到s 如下: #include //#include using namespace std; int day[13]=...日期格式规定为YYYYMMDD,例如20200709 基本思路 (1)输入两个日期 (2)以小日期为底,每次加一,直到与大日期相等即可 (2.1)增加一后,月份,年份都可能会随之变化。

14720

查找 Linux 文件:查找命令使用完整指南

在命令行按名称、部分名称或日期查找文件最简单方法 如果要在 Linux 系统上查找文件,find 命令可以轻松实现。您可以使用“查找”按名称、部分名称、日期、修改时间、大小等搜索文件。...-mtime如果要查找上次修改日期前(或两范围文件,请使用此选项。...-atime-ctime替换为 to search by the last date accessed (opened),或按文件创建日期(例如,15 前或 90 前)进行搜索。...若要在两个特定日期和时间之间搜索文件,请使用该选项。您需要在命令中使用此选项两次,一次用于搜索开始日期,另一次用于结束日期。...如果您尝试查找用户拥有的特定文件或具有特定权限文件,则可以缩小搜索范围

1.2K10

Google Analytics 4 里常用快捷键

(分析)4 d w 日期范围 = 上周 Google Analytics(分析)4 d 7 日期范围 = 过去 7 Google Analytics(分析)4 d 3 0 日期范围 = 过去 30... Google Analytics(分析)4 d c 将所选日期范围同之前一个周期进行比较 Google Analytics(分析)4 d x 将所选日期范围同去年相同时期进行比较 Google Analytics...打开在 Google Analytics(分析)搜索 s 或 / 日期范围 = 今天 d t 日期范围 = 昨天 d y 日期范围 = 上周 d w 日期范围 = 过去 7 d 7...日期范围 = 过去 30 d 3 0 将所选日期范围同之前一个周期进行比较 d c 进入到比较后,没有快捷键推出比较,需要手动操作才可以退出比较。...将所选日期范围同去年相同时期进行比较 d x 拓展:Adobe Analytics快捷键 Adobe AnalyticsWorkspace 中提供了快捷键,用于无缝导航、分析、添加面板和可视化效果以及实现共贡献

63920

C# 基础知识系列- 13 常见类库介绍(二)日期时间类

前言 上一篇内容介绍了Console类和Math类,这篇内容着重介绍一下C#时间日期处理方式。 上一篇勘误:上一篇关于静态类没有构造函数,这一表述有误。...正确说法是C#静态类不包含常规构造函数,但可以添加一个静态构造函数。...在C#,这两个都是结构体,结构体与类都能继承并实现接口,但是与类不同是结构体在内存存放在栈里。这部分在微软官方文档关于CLR有过介绍。后续也会针对CLR写一个系列。这里就不做过多介绍了。...关于日期运算基本内容。...不过在使用TimeSpan需要注意地方是,TimeSpan计算返回值可正可负,正值表示时间间隔头在前尾在后,负值表示头在后尾在前;TimeSpan没有提供TotalMonths这个方法,这是因为每个月具体有多少不是固定值

2.2K30

dotnet 从入门到放弃 500 篇文章合集

16 进制字符串转 int C# AddRange 添加位置 C# double 好用扩展 C# GUID ToString C# ValueTuple 原理 C# 不能用于文件名字符 C# 判断两条直线距离...C# 判断系统版本 C# 动态加载卸载 DLL C# 复制列表 C# 如何写 DEBUG 输出 C#何在项目引用x86 x64非托管代码 C# 已知点和向量,求距离C# 强转会不会抛出异常...C# 很少人知道科技 C# 快速释放内存大数组 C# 搜索算法 C# 获得设备usb信息 C# 转换类型和字符串 C# 遍历枚举 C# 金额转中文大写 C#将dll打包到程序 c-70 c-设计模式...git subtree pull 错误 Working tree has modifications git 上传当前分支 git 使用 VisualStudio 比较分支更改 git 修改commit日期为之前日期...SublimeText 打开 生成密码 用 sim 卡加密保护资金 硬件分配 神经网络 程序员笑话 简单搭建自己博客 给博客添加rss订阅 自动机 解决 vs 出现Error MC3000 给定编码字符无效

10.4K20

实战|仅用18行JavaScript构建一个倒数计时器

所以,废话不多说,下面是如何在短短 18 行 JavaScript 制作自己倒计时钟。 ? 1.基本时钟:倒数到特定日期或时间 以下是创建基本时钟所需步骤简要概述: 设置有效结束日期。...通过在 CSS 中将其 display 属性设置为 none 来隐藏时钟,然后将以下内容添加到 initializeClock 函数(以 var clock 开头行之后)。...如上所述,它可以包含时间和时区,但我在这里使用了普通日期,以保持代码可读性。 最后,当用户加载页面时,我们需要检查是否在指定时间范围内。...这样一来,导航到一个新页面就不会把结束时间重置到十分钟以后。 这是逻辑: 如果 Cookie 记录了截止日期,使用该截止日期。...如果不存在 Cookie,请设置一个新截止日期并将其存储在 Cookie

4.1K41

C#正则匹配和文本处理

C#正则匹配和文本处理 1、简介 在博客之前上章讲了String类和StringBuilder类。...现在一起来看看如何在C#中使用正则表达式以及它们是多么有用。...句点可以匹配字符串每一个单独字符。 较好利用句点方法就是用它在字符串内部定义字符范围, 也就是用来限制字符串开始或和结束字符....此外, 还可以把数字字符类([0-9])写成\d(注意由于在C#反斜杆后跟着其他字符很可能是表示转义字符, 所以如果你想表达就是正则表达式某种字符类, 应该写两根反斜杠, 比如\d在C#定义时应该协作...5、用断言修改正则表达式 C#包含一系列可以添加给正则表达式运算符. 这些运算符可以在不导致正则表达式引擎遍历字符串情况下改变表达式行为. 这些运算符被称为断言(assertion)。

2.4K41

使用 Visual Studio 创建 .NET 控制台应用程序

本教程演示如何在 Visual Studio 2022 创建和运行 .NET 控制台应用程序。...在“创建新项目”页面,在搜索输入“控制台”。 接下来,从“语言”列表中选择“C#”或“Visual Basic”,然后从“平台”列表中选择“所有平台” 。...在最新版本 C# ,名为顶级语句新功能允许你省略 类和 Main 方法。 大多数现有 C# 程序不使用顶级语句,因此本教程不使用此新功能。...增强应用 改进应用程序,使其提示用户输入名字,并将其与日期和时间一同显示。...替代方法是在 C# 中使用 \n 和在 Visual Basic 中使用 vbCrLf。 字符串前面的美元符号 ($) 使你可以将表达式(变量名称)放入字符串大括号内。

4.3K20

批处理实现最简化数据自动备份

但因为受服务器配置和网络带宽限制,以上方法实现起来较繁琐,且有一定学习成本(毕竟新技术发展太快,早就跟不上潮流了),而且nosql实现起来可能还需要进行二次开发来实现数据库读写。...磨蹭了大半个月,终于决定还是选择自己最熟悉批处理来实现异步备份到本地 思路如上图示: 数据库改造,将大表按建立表分区 服务端定时exp前三(天数自定)表分区 将表分区压缩后放到ftp目录下(压缩比...10%,相比其他同步方式可以节省90%网络资源) 本地定时(自测服务端任务延时30分钟即可,需根据实际情况定)通过ftp方式下载指定压缩包到本地,解压后使用imp导入表分区 技术点: 表名及分区名为三日期...,批处理不直接支持对date进行加减天数操作,使用sqlplus运行固定脚本spool到文本1,然后typefind 输出唯一行到文本2,利用for/f 读取文本2获取日期数到变量,exp时文件名直接调用日期变量即可...; 批处理for/f 读取多列文本时,只能定义首列变量名(单字符)%i,默认第二列赋值到变量%j,依次递增; exp导出时因为11G延迟段特性,当同一大表某一表分区无数据时会出现exp00003

86170

【愚公系列】2023年09月 WPF控件专题 Calendar控件详解

自定义控件则允许开发人员使用XAML和C#等编程语言来创建个性化用户界面元素。自定义控件可以根据需求提供更多功能和自定义化选项,以及更好用户体验。...一、Calendar控件详解 WPFCalendar控件是一个显示日期日期范围UI控件。它可以让用户选择一个特定日期,并且可以用于在应用程序显示日期相关信息。...FirstDayOfWeek:获取或设置日历控件每周第一是星期几。 IsTodayHighlighted:获取或设置日历控件是否突出显示当前日期。...CalendarSelectionMode:获取或设置指定日历控件可以选择日期范围。 CalendarStyle:获取或设置日历控件样式。...2.常用场景 WPFCalendar控件常用于以下场景: 日历功能:用于选择日期日期范围。 任务管理:用于显示任务截止日期。 预约/日程安排:用于显示可用时间段或已安排时间。

57311

完美假期第一步:用Python寻找最便宜航班!

具体做法是对特定目的地以及灵活日期范围(根据你选择日期前后最多3)进行航班价格搜索搜索结果保存到一个excel并为你发送一封展示快速统计信息电子邮件。...注:Dropbox是一个类似于百度云云端服务 我还是没找到任何错误低价票,但我想还是有可能! 它会根据“弹性日期范围”进行检索,以便查找你首选日期前后最多3所有航班。...关于整体结构大致想法是这样: 一个函数将启动机器人,声明我们想要搜索城市和日期。 此功能获取第一批搜索结果并按“最佳”航班进行排序,随后点击“加载更多结果”。...选择你要飞往城市和日期。选择日期时,请务必选择“+ -3”。我已经编写了相关代码,如果你只想搜索特定日期,那么你需要适当地进行一些调整。我将尽量在整个文本中指出所有的变动值。...也就是说,先选定最外层页面元素(本文网站resultWrapper),再找一种方式(XPath)来获取信息,最后再将信息存到可读对象(本例先存在flight_containers,再存在

2.2K50

完美假期第一步:用Python寻找最便宜航班!

具体做法是对特定目的地以及灵活日期范围(根据你选择日期前后最多3)进行航班价格搜索搜索结果保存到一个excel并为你发送一封展示快速统计信息电子邮件。...注:Dropbox是一个类似于百度云云端服务 我还是没找到任何错误低价票,但我想还是有可能! 它会根据“弹性日期范围”进行检索,以便查找你首选日期前后最多3所有航班。...关于整体结构大致想法是这样: 一个函数将启动机器人,声明我们想要搜索城市和日期。 此功能获取第一批搜索结果并按“最佳”航班进行排序,随后点击“加载更多结果”。...选择你要飞往城市和日期。选择日期时,请务必选择“+ -3”。我已经编写了相关代码,如果你只想搜索特定日期,那么你需要适当地进行一些调整。我将尽量在整个文本中指出所有的变动值。...也就是说,先选定最外层页面元素(本文网站resultWrapper),再找一种方式(XPath)来获取信息,最后再将信息存到可读对象(本例先存在flight_containers,再存在

1.8K40
领券